Explain periodontal ligament
The absence of the periodontal ligament and the presence of osseointegration instead of the gomphosis joint leads to the difference in movement under axial and lateral loads, reduced proprioception in implants and difference in response to overload. The transmucosal area or the soft tissue around the implant is also very different from the gingiva and connective tissue around the teeth. The absence of cementum in implants leads to the presence of parallel collagen bundles which are not inserted into the implants surface and therefore a susceptible soft tissue barrier between the periimplant bone and the oral environment
